Renewable energy transition, demand for metals and resource curse effects
Comment Share
André Månberger

Mitigating climate change will require large-scale changes to energy systems. Two examples are increased use of renewable energy resources and electrification of the transport sector. These changes increase demand for metals

Towards a Better Understanding of Energy Poverty
Comment Share
Dunphy, Niall P.Lennon, BreffníVelasco Herrejón, Paola

As we have seen in previous chapters, energy poverty can be succinctly described as the inability to access the levels of clean energy required for essential basic household energy services1 such as heating, lighting, cooking, etc., which can constrain people’s ability to live the life they value most
